Mature Height and Spread

Height 🌱

The Big Stingray Alocasia typically reaches a height of 3 to 4 feet. Several factors influence this growth, including light exposure, soil quality, and watering practices.

Factors Influencing Height πŸ“

  • Light Exposure: Adequate light is crucial for optimal growth. Insufficient light can stunt the plant's height.

  • Soil Quality: Nutrient-rich, well-draining soil supports taller growth. Poor soil can hinder development significantly.

  • Watering Practices: Consistent watering is essential. Both overwatering and underwatering can negatively affect height.

Spread 🌿

The typical spread of the Big Stingray Alocasia ranges from 2 to 3 feet. Proper spacing is vital for the plant's overall health and size.

Importance of Spacing πŸ“

  • Air Circulation: Adequate spacing allows for better air circulation, reducing the risk of fungal diseases.

  • Impact on Health: Crowded conditions can lead to stunted growth and poor plant health. Ensuring enough room promotes a thriving environment.

Growth Rate and Time to Full Size

🌱 Growth Rate

The Big Stingray Alocasia boasts a growth rate that can be classified as moderate to fast, especially when provided with optimal conditions. Key factors influencing this growth rate include light conditions and nutrient availability.

πŸ’‘ Light Conditions

Bright, indirect light is essential for promoting vigorous growth. Insufficient light can slow down the plant's development significantly.

🌿 Nutrient Availability

A nutrient-rich environment is crucial. Regular fertilization can enhance growth, while poor soil can hinder it.

⏳ Time to Reach Full Size

Expect the Big Stingray Alocasia to reach its mature dimensions in approximately 2-3 years. However, this timeline can vary based on environmental conditions and care practices.

🌀️ Environmental Conditions

Factors such as temperature, humidity, and overall care can accelerate or delay growth. Consistent attention to these elements will yield the best results.

πŸ§‘β€πŸŒΎ Care Practices

Regular watering and appropriate fertilization are vital. Neglecting these aspects can lead to slower growth and smaller plants.

Size Variability Based on Conditions

🌞 Impact of Light Conditions

Bright, indirect light is the secret sauce for your Big Stingray Alocasia. When it gets this optimal light, it thrives, growing robustly and reaching impressive heights.

In contrast, low light conditions can put a damper on growth. Expect slower development and a smaller plant if your Alocasia isn’t basking in enough light.

🌱 Soil Type Influence

The right soil can make all the difference. Well-draining, nutrient-rich soil is essential for promoting healthy growth and vibrant foliage.

On the flip side, poor soil quality can stunt growth significantly. If your plant is struggling, it might be time to reassess its soil conditions.

πŸ’§ Watering Frequency Effects

Consistency is key when it comes to watering. Keeping the soil consistently moist ensures your Alocasia grows to its full potential.

However, be cautious of overwatering and underwatering. Both extremes can negatively impact size and overall plant health, leading to a less-than-stellar specimen.

🌑️ Temperature and Humidity Considerations

The ideal temperature range for your Big Stingray is between 65Β°F to 85Β°F (18Β°C to 29Β°C). Staying within this range helps maintain optimal growth.

Humidity also plays a crucial role. Higher humidity levels can lead to larger, more robust plants, so consider misting or using a humidifier if your environment is too dry.

Controlling Size

βœ‚οΈ Pruning Techniques

Pruning is essential for maintaining the size of your Big Stingray Alocasia. Removing older leaves encourages new growth, keeping the plant vibrant and healthy.

Timing is crucial; spring is the best season for pruning. This allows the plant to bounce back quickly as it enters its active growth phase.

πŸͺ΄ Container Size Impact

The size of your container plays a significant role in controlling growth. Smaller containers restrict root development, which limits the overall size of the plant.

Conversely, larger containers provide ample space for root systems to expand, promoting healthier and larger growth. Choose wisely based on your space and growth goals.

🌱 Fertilization Practices

A consistent fertilization schedule can make a big difference. Aim to fertilize monthly during the growing season to support robust growth.

Opt for balanced NPK fertilizers to ensure your plant receives the essential nutrients it needs. This practice will help your Big Stingray Alocasia thrive and reach its full potential.

Growth Habits

Growth Patterns 🌱

The growth patterns of the Big Stingray Alocasia can vary significantly based on its environment. Indoors, these plants tend to be smaller due to limited light and space, while outdoor growth can lead to impressive sizes when conditions are optimal.

Seasonal Growth Changes 🌸

Expect noticeable growth spurts during the warmer months. Conversely, cooler months often bring dormancy, which can affect the overall size of the plant.

Root System Development 🌿

A healthy root system is crucial for achieving larger dimensions. Strong roots not only support growth but also enhance the plant's overall health.

Signs of root-bound conditions, such as stunted growth or yellowing leaves, indicate that your plant may need a larger pot. Addressing these issues promptly can help maintain its vitality and size.
